Description : A drug which helps in controlling fever is (1) Ibuprofen (2) Penicillin (3) Paracetamol (4) Corticosteroid

Last Answer : (3) Paracetamol Explanation: Paracetamol is a widely used over-the-counter analgesic (pain reliever) and antipyretic (fever reducer). The World Health Organization (WHO) recommends that paracetamol only be used to treat fever in children if their temperature is greater than 38.5 °C.
